Abstract
The implant fixation systems disclosed herein include an implant manufactured with, or coupled to, one or more implant fixation devices used to secure the implant to bone. Various implant fixation device embodiments have an engagement element with a concave engagement tip, a guiding element defining a planned trajectory along which the engagement element is configured to move, and an adjustment element configured to move the engagement element along the planned trajectory. Moving the engagement element along the planned trajectory causes the concave engagement tip to enter a bone in a first position and rotate within the bone to a second position. Continuing to move the engagement element along the planned trajectory may cause the concave engagement tip to undergo translational movement from the second position to a third position, thereby pulling the implant towards the bone and exerting compression forces on the bone.
